SUMMARY

The Logistics Assistant Manager works closely with suppliers, transportation partners, and internal teams to maintain accurate records, streamline logistics processes, and support overall warehouse efficiency. This position reports to the Sr. Logistics Manager or another management personnel that the CEO may designate. The position is Hybrid based out of the White, GA and/or Adairsville, GA warehouse 3 days a week and working hours are Monday through Friday, from 8:00 am to 5:00 pm local time.

This position is expected to travel up to 20 % locally.

ES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TION & RESPONSIBILITIES
  • Track project logistics schedules and support internal process execution and reporting activities
  • Manage and monitor inbound shipments from factories
  • Manage and monitor outbound shipments to customers
  • Maintain inventory records and support inventory reconciliation activities for inbound and outbound operations
  • Report warehouse incidents and operational concerns to leadership in a timely manner for resolution
  • Coordinate delivery schedules based on customer requirements and partner with warehouse teams to support execution
  • Prepare and maintain daily, weekly, monthly, and annual reporting for HQ and cross-functional stakeholders as needed
  • Support logistics vendor coordination and assist with communications with third‑party logistics (3PL) providers as needed
  • Support logistics planning initiatives and provide operational reporting and data insights to assist decision‑making
  • Perform other duties and special projects, as assigned by Management
  • Up to 20% locally travel as needed
